Where wheat flour noodles are the star of the show.
Just ahead of the exit School on Liverpool Street is Ranita, a nine-seat ramen bar where wheat flour noodles are the showpiece. It was recently opened by the couple Zoe Erskine and Javier Garcia Tornel, whose offer is short but considered. There are two soups, including shoyu ramen with braised pork and vegetable shio ramen with pickled shiitake and vegetables, as well as a koshihikari rice bowl with seasonal toppings.
Good to know: Ranita is only open for lunch Tuesday through Friday, and you can’t make a reservation.
